SYRIA
Syria has been suffering for more than a decade. Torture, death & suffering has spared nobody. More than 600,000 people have been killed and 13.1 million people are now in need of urgent humanitarian aid, including 5 million children. A total of 69% of civilians in Syria are languishing in extreme poverty. and millions have escaped the country, now living in Lebanon, Jordan and Turkey, waiting for emergency aid.
GAZA
With an estimated 1.7 million Palestinians crammed into just 140 square miles, Gaza is one of the most crowded places on earth. This ‘open-air prison’ has seen war after war, with thousands of innocent people killed. Some 10% of children under five have had their growth stunted. With 80% of households in Gaza urgently requiring some form of financial assistance, the struggle of the people is indescribable.
AFGHANISTAN
War and natural disasters have caused huge suffering across Afghanistan for millions. Hunger is currently affecting more than 22 million people and the majority of the country are living on less than $1 a day, with no real means to eat sufficiently on a day-to-day basis. 2 million children under the age 5 are suffering from a form of acute malnutrition.
SOMALIA
In Somalia, there are over 3 million people lacking satisfactory daily meals whilst 800,000 are currently on the brink of famine. The number of starving Somalis has gone up tenfold within the last year. The WFP estimates that 388,000 children under 5 are acutely malnourished; that includes 87,000 who are severely malnourished and at risk of contracting disease, or worse, losing their lives.
